TC648BEPA Description

TC648BEPA Description

The TC648BEPA is an active motor driver IC designed for brushless DC (BLDC) motors, specifically tailored for fan control applications. Manufactured by Microchip Technology, this device operates within a supply voltage range of 3V to 5.5V, ensuring compatibility with a wide range of power supplies. The TC648BEPA is part of the FanSense™ series, known for its advanced motor control capabilities and ease of integration.

This IC is housed in a through-hole package, specifically an 8DIP tube, which facilitates easy mounting on printed circuit boards. The TC648BEPA is REACH unaffected and RoHS3 compliant, adhering to stringent environmental regulations and ensuring safe usage in various industrial and consumer applications. With a moisture sensitivity level (MSL) of 1 (unlimited), the device is highly resilient to environmental conditions, making it suitable for a broad range of operational environments.

TC648BEPA Features

The TC648BEPA offers several unique features that set it apart from similar motor driver ICs:

  • Brushless DC (BLDC) Motor Control: The TC648BEPA is specifically designed to drive BLDC motors, providing efficient and reliable control for fan applications. This ensures smooth operation and high efficiency, crucial for maintaining optimal performance in cooling systems.
  • Wide Voltage Range: Operating within a 3V to 5.5V supply voltage range, the TC648BEPA is versatile and can be used with various power sources, enhancing its applicability in different systems.
  • Parallel Interface: The parallel interface allows for straightforward integration with microcontrollers and other control systems, simplifying the overall design and implementation process.
  • Fan Controller Applications: Tailored for fan control, the TC648BEPA provides precise speed control and monitoring, ensuring optimal cooling performance and energy efficiency.
  • Environmental Compliance: Being REACH unaffected and RoHS3 compliant, the TC648BEPA meets global environmental standards, making it suitable for use in a wide array of applications without regulatory concerns.
  • Moisture Resistance: With an MSL of 1 (unlimited), the TC648BEPA is highly resistant to moisture, ensuring reliable performance in humid or damp environments.
